
acer手机(acer手机大全)
一.acer手机怎么样acer AK330S(目前acer新出的智能手机)优点:虚拟按键完整大屏画质细腻色彩炫丽双卡双待一机两用操作系统主流高端内置特色优化软件流畅双核速度极快自带相机瞬间启动震撼立体音乐体验外型完整设计美观造型纤薄时尚大方待机按键简约独特网状听筒有效防尘价格低廉性能优秀缺...
2024-01-10
一文带你了解OAuth2协议与SpringSecurityOAuth2集成!
OAuth 2.0 允许第三方应用程序访问受限的HTTP资源的授权协议,像平常大家使用Github、Google账号来登陆其他系统时使用的就是 OAuth 2.0 授权框架,下图就是使用Github账号登陆Coding系统的授权页面图:类似使用 OAuth 2.0 授权的还有很多,本文将介绍 OAuth 2.0 相关的概念如:角色、授权类型等知识,以下是我整...
2024-01-10
【JS】react -配置HTTPS 协议
首页专栏javascript文章详情0react -配置HTTPS 协议木子喵发布于 今天 06:24 1. 配置webpack1.react 脚手架在webpack 里面的config 文件下面找到getHttpsConfig.js,发现关于devServer的https与process.env.HTTPS这一变量有关在package.json 文件里面配置HTPPS本地启动服务。 备注:在修改script命令前,先安装cross-env依赖...
2024-01-10
reactivestream协议详解
每个数据流都有一个生产者一个消费者。生产者负责产生数据,而消费者负责消费数据。如果是同步系统,生产一个消费一个没什么问题。但是如果在异步系统中,就会产生问题。因为生产者无法感知消费者的状态,不知道消费者到底是繁忙状态还是空闲状态,是否有能力去消费更多的数据。一般来...
2024-01-10
OAuth2协议与SpringSecurityOAuth2集成
类似使用 OAuth 2.0 授权的还有很多,本文将介绍 OAuth 2.0 相关的概念如:角色、授权类型等知识,以下是我整理一张 OAuth 2.0 授权的脑头,希望对大家了解 OAuth 2.0 授权协议有帮助。 文章将以脑图中的内容展开 OAuth 2.0 协议同时除了 OAuth 2.0 外,还会配合 Spring Security OAuth2 来搭建 OAuth2客户端 ,这也是...
2024-01-10
OpenSearch 基于 XML 的开放网站搜索协议
现在很多流行的浏览器,默认都支持地址栏的右边有个搜索框,这样的设计有利于用户快速的搜索内容,默认是使用 Google 搜索服务,不过天朝的浏览器就五花八门了,什么搜索引擎都有。其实这是 OpenSearch 的一个应用,只要编写相应的微格式的 XML 文件,就可以制定相应的搜索框。参考 OpenSearch 的定...
2024-01-10
UPnP 协议 CallStranger 漏洞影响数百万设备
作者:启明星辰ADLab原文链接:https://mp.weixin.qq.com/s/OBgJJ3UqENhw92CJ2wE9pQ 1.漏洞概述2020年6月8日,安全研究员Yunus Çadirci公布UPnP(通用即插即用)协议漏洞公告(CVE-2020-12695),并将其命名为CallStranger漏洞。该漏洞允许攻击者绕过内网的数据防泄露系统(DLP)进行数据逃逸,可导致敏感数据泄露,并且可...
2024-01-10
OracleTNS协议分析——1、系列开篇:方法论及基础知识朱燚
前言Oracle 客户端与服务端采用TNS作为其数据交换协议。TNS全称Transparent Network Substrate,是与Oracle数据库服务器通讯的专有协议,该协议为Oracle内部协议,不向外界公开,在此之前,已经有一些反向工程的实践对各个版本的TNS进行解析,比如wireshark就有专门的TNS分析工具,中文的协议解析可参见《ORACLE...
2024-01-10
通过 DNS 协议探测 Cobalt Strike 服务器
作者:非攻安全团队原文链接:https://mp.weixin.qq.com/s/peIpPJLt4NuJI1a31S_qbQCobalt Strike,是一款国外开发的渗透测试神器,其强大的内网穿透能力及多样化的攻击方式使其成为众多APT组织的首选。如何有效地检测和识别Cobalt Strike服务器一直以来都是安全设备厂商和企业安全关注的焦点。近日,F-Secure的安全...
2024-01-10
【SpringSecurity+OAuth2+JWT入门到实战】12.OAuth协议简介
服务提供商 Provider资源所有者 Resource Owner第三方应用 Client 认证服务器 Authorization Server 派发令牌 资源服务器 Resource Server 验证令牌,并提供服务 OAuth提供了4中授权方式授权码模式 Authorization code简化模式 implicit密码模式 resource owner Password credentials客户端模式 client credentials授权码模式 A...
2024-01-10
Icecast 2:协议描述,使用C#流式传输到它
我需要编写一个Icecast 2客户端,该客户端将能够将音频从计算机(mp3文件,声卡录音等)流传输到服务器。我决定在C#上编写这样的客户端。两个问题:1)知道我可能/应该/必须使用的,与C#中的流音频(当然是通过网络流)无缝协作的通用准则(最佳实践,也许是技巧)将非常有用。我们将非常感...
2024-01-10
HBaseFilter过滤器之FamilyFilter详解
前言:本文详细介绍了 HBase FamilyFilter 过滤器 Java&Shell API 的使用,并贴出了相关示例代码以供参考。FamilyFilter 基于列族进行过滤,在工作中涉及到需要通过HBase 列族进行数据过滤时可以考虑使用它。比较器细节及原理请参照之前的更文:HBase Filter 过滤器之比较器 Comparator 原理及源码学习一。Java Api头...
2024-01-10
详解React 的几种条件渲染以及选择
对于一个展示页面来讲, 通常有好几种展示状态(以列表页为例):数据为空, 空页面取数据时发生错误, 错误页面数据正常加载状态针对以上三种情况, react渲染列表的时候要正确判断并渲染出相应的视图, 也就是条件渲染. 不同于vue的v-if, v-show等框架提供的api, react的条件渲染都是js原生的再加上一点点...
2024-01-10
react的使用详解
ReactDOM.render((<div></div>),document.getElementById('root')),这里是渲染一个div组件到root这个容器上面。 (<div></div>)这里面使用圆括号为了换行方便组件编写: 1.组件名字首字母大写,这样的目的是渲染的时候证明是组件而不是html的标签 2.所有的组件集成Component,这样的好处是可以实...
2024-01-10
React列表栏及购物车组件使用详解
本文实例为大家分享了React列表栏及购物车组件的具体代码,供大家参考,具体内容如下一、组件介绍商家详细界面(StoreDetail组件):import React from 'react';import axios from 'axios';import GoBack from '../smallPage/GoBack';import '../../Assets/css/storeDetail.css';import MenuList from '../../Mock/MenuList';import O...
2024-01-10
IOS 中CALayer绘制图片的实例详解
IOS 中CALayer绘制图片的实例详解CALayer渲染内容图层。与UIImageView相比,不具有事件响应功能,且UIImageView是管理内容。注意事项:如何使用delegate对象执行代理方法进行绘制,切记需要将delegate设置为nil,否则会导致异常crash。CALayer绘制图片与线条效果图:代码示例:CGPoint position = CGPointMake(160.0, 2...
2024-01-10
Python命令行解析器argparse详解
目录第1章 argparse简介1.1 解析1.2 argparse定义三步骤1.3 代码示例第2章 参数详解2.1 创建一个命令行解析器对象:ArgumentParser() 2.2 为命令行添加参数: add_argument() 方法2.3 解析命令行的参数:parse_args() 2.4 命令行参数的输入2.5 命令行参数的使用总结第1章 argparse简介1.1 解析argparse 模块是 Python 内置的一...
2024-01-10
JS为什么说async/await是generator的语法糖详解
关于async的介绍,在阮一峰的ES6入门教程中说到:async 函数是什么?一句话,它就是 Generator 函数的语法糖。可是,为什么这么说呢?首先,比如说有一个异步操作,使用 async/await 语法来以同步模拟异步操作。使用 async/await 实现一个 sleep 的功能function sleep(time) { return new Promise((resolve, reject) => { se...
2024-01-10
详解react应用中的DOM DIFF算法
目录前言什么是Virtual DOM?使用Virtual DOM的原因DOM 渲染页面的操作流程Virtual DOM的优势如何将DOM用virtual DOM 来表示DOM DIFF算法Diff 策略Diff 粒度打补丁前言对我们搞前端的来说,目前最流行的两大前端框架毫无疑问当属React和Vue,对于这两大框架,想必大家也是再熟悉不过了。然而,这两大框架无一例外的...
2024-01-10
详解使用React进行组件库开发
最近针对日常业务需求使用react封装了一套[组件库], 大概记录下整个开发过程中的心得。由于篇幅原因,在这里只对开发过程中比较纠结的选型和打包等进行讨论,后续再对具体组件的封装进行讨论。概述我们都知道,组件化的开发模式对于我们的开发效率有着极大的提升,针对我们日常使用的基...
2024-01-10
详解React路由传参方法汇总记录
React中传参方式有很多,通过路由传参的方式也是必不可少的一种。本文记录项目中会用到的路由传参方式: 路由跳转传参API + 目标路由获取参数的方式。一、动态路由跳转方法Link <Link to={{ pathname: "/user/add/1" }}>跳转新增页面</Link>history.push this.props.history.push("/user/add/1");获参方法this.props.matc...
2024-01-10
conversation怎么记忆
1、conversation怎么记忆最快?用词根来区别记忆,然后就是不断的重复,直至拿下这个单词!对于自己想记住的东西,设法让它尽可能多地出现,写在便签上,贴到墙上、书上、笔记本封面上,所有你能想到看到的地方。 2、conversation的意思是交谈,会话; 交往,交际; 会谈; (人与计算机的)人...
2024-01-10
iOS11 怎么调整 rightBarButtonItems 的位置?
iOS 10 及以下版本可以通过下面的形式改 位置 UIButton *btn1 = [UIButton buttonWithType:UIButtonTypeCustom]; [btn1 setTitle:@"yyyyy" forState:UIControlStateNormal]; [btn1 setTitleColor:[UIColor blueColor] forState:UIControlStateNormal]; [btn1 sizeToFit]; UIBar...
2024-01-10
用 airtest 做滑动解锁怎么搞?其实很简单!
此文章来源于项目官方公众号:“AirtestProject”版权声明:允许转载,但转载必须保留原链接;请勿用作商业或者非法用途前言“滑动”是自动化测试中最常模拟的操作之一,其中最常见的莫过于上下左右滑动这些。我们只需要通过 airtest/poco 的 swipe 接口即可实现。这个接口我们在往期推文“你的swi...
2024-01-10
yeetalk怎么注册账号?yeetalk注册账号教程
如果想要使用yeetalk与全国各地的小伙伴交流我们是需要想注册账号的,下面就来看看yeetalk是如何注册账号的吧。Yeetalk 语言和文化交流软件 v2.0.2 最新安卓版类型:网络通讯大小:41.2MB语言:简体中文时间:2021-10-27查看详情yeetalk注册账号教程1、下载软件后,在页面中输入自己的手机号,点击注册/...
2024-01-10
英雄联盟wildrift怎么注册账号 wildrift账号注册教程
英雄联盟wildrift账号大家该如何申请,很多国服玩家都在询问,那么详细的流程是什么呢,还不知道的小伙伴一起来看看吧。wildrift账号注册教程【LOL:wildrift注册账号和下载教程】目前Wild Rift的安卓平台,是支持谷歌、脸书或者拳头游戏账号登陆的,IOS平台应该是支持拳头游戏账号。在这里强烈...
2024-01-10
Pythontkinter里怎么添加控件?
作为Python中的几大框架之一,掌握了解对于我们创建项目搭建,很有帮助,我们都知道任何一个框架的组成成分不是单一的,其中控件算是其中最常见的,所以教学让大家掌握了解,尤其是在 tkinter里我们经常要用到各种控件去开发界面,然后方式有很多,很容易不知道怎么挑选,那就由小编为大家讲...
2024-01-10
itest怎么注册?
itest登录账号是什么手机注册了,itest登录账号一般是手机号,可以试一试,或者是绑定的邮箱,也可以试一试,这个要知道账号的话,你再注册的这个的时候他就会给你一个账号,然后在知道账号的情况下,它可以让你设置密码,你就要根据它的步骤,然后设置密码就可以了。要是最后还没有弄懂的...
2024-01-10
taptap怎么查看账号注册时间?taptap查看注册时间
taptap(游戏平台) for Android v2.19.0 安卓手机版类型:游戏辅助大小:32MB语言:简体中文时间:2021-11-28查看详情最近有很多小伙伴们都在问taptap是怎么查看注册时间的,下面小编来给大家疑惑解答,想要知道的小伙伴们快来一起看看吧,希望能够帮助到大家。taptap怎么查注册时间?1、打开手机上的taptap...
2024-01-10
iOS 设备在注册账号时选择高强度密码记不住怎么办?
虽然不少网站和应用已经强制用户在注册时,建议选择更高强度的密码,不过仍然难免会存在一些密码强度不足,容易被破解的情况发生。密码作为保护账号安全的第一道防线,可以有效保护账户资料,但不少用户还是会忽略密码安全的重要性。前不久,SplashData 公布了最差密码 100 强,数据从密码管...
2024-01-10
techewingum怎么玩 抖音techewingum柜子居然会吃人游戏攻略大全
techewingum是抖音上很多的一款游戏,这款游戏该怎么玩,如何操作自己的柜子来完成抓女孩,十分有意思的趣味玩法,尝试各种的操作完成过关,下面就来介绍下techeWingum怎么玩。techewingum玩法攻略1.首先进入游戏之后,我们需要在众多的柜子中找到上面有红色标记的。...
2024-01-10
